Slider (High-Protein)
A high-protein American beef slider built on a lean ground beef patty griddled hard for a crust, layered with black beans for extra protein and fibre, then stacked on a whole wheat slider bun with sliced tomato and dijon. Served with sharp cheddar melted over the top.

Instructions
1
Prep
Pat the lean ground beef into a thin wide patty and season both sides with salt and pepper, then lightly mash the black beans.
2
Sear
Griddle the seasoned patty in a dry heavy pan over medium-high heat 3 minutes per side until a deep brown crust forms and juices run clear.
3
Melt
Lay the sharp cheddar over the hot patty and cover the pan over low heat 1 minute until the cheese softens and melts down.
4
Toast
Toast the cut whole wheat slider bun halves in the pan over medium heat 1 minute until the surfaces turn golden and firm at the edges.
5
Plate
Spread dijon on the bottom bun, stack mashed black beans, the cheddar patty, and tomato slices, then cap and serve.
